The Versatility of Generalists in a Specializing World

In today's rapidly evolving landscape, where specialization often seems to reign supreme, the role of the generalist emerges as a bastion of versatility and adaptability. Generalists are individuals characterized by their wide-ranging knowledge and skills across multiple domains rather than a narrow focus on a single area of expertise. Their ability to synthesize information, forge connections between disparate fields, and approach problems from various angles empowers them to thrive in an increasingly complex world.

The Strengths of a Generalist

At the core of a generalist’s prowess lies their capacity for critical thinking and holistic understanding. Unlike specialists, who may delve deeply into a singular topic, generalists cultivate a broader perspective, enabling them to identify patterns and trends that others might overlook. This proficiency is particularly valuable in interdisciplinary fields where cross-pollination of ideas can lead to innovative solutions.

Moreover, generalists are often natural communicators. Their diverse repertoire of knowledge allows them to engage with a variety of stakeholders, facilitating collaboration and fostering an environment conducive to creativity. In organizations that embrace team-based approaches, a generalist can serve as a linchpin, bridging gaps between different departments and ensuring seamless information flow.

The Limitations of Narrow Specialization

In stark contrast to the generalist’s versatile nature, a narrow specialization can often lead to stagnation. While specialists undoubtedly bring invaluable expertise to their fields, they may find themselves ill-equipped to adapt to sweeping changes. As industries evolve, the rapid pace of innovation can render specific skills obsolete, leaving specialists to grapple with uncertainty. This precarious situation further accentuates the merits of adopting a generalist approach that emphasizes continual learning and adaptability.

The Future of Generalists

Looking ahead, it is clear that the future will likely value those who can weave together knowledge from diverse fields. Institutions of higher education and workplaces are increasingly recognizing the importance of interdisciplinary studies, encouraging students and employees to cultivate a broad skill set. By fostering environments where curiosity is nurtured, organizations can harness the natural potential of generalists to drive innovation and adaptability.
